Funny Parenting Quotes:

  1. “If your kid needs a role model and you aren’t it, you’re both in trouble.” — Maxine Simmons
  2. “Once you sign on to be a parent, that’s the only shift available.” — Laura Hayes
  3. “Before marriage, I had six theories on raising kids; now, I have six kids and no theories.” — John Wilmot
  4. “When a child is locked in the bathroom with the water running and says he’s doing nothing while the dog barks, call for help.” — Susan Collins
  5. “Having kids is like living in a frat house—no one sleeps, everything’s messy, and there’s a lot of throwing up.” — Tom Richards
  6. “We spend the first year teaching our children to walk and talk, and the next year teaching them to sit down and be quiet.” — Phyllis Diller
  7. “Everyone knows how to raise kids except those who have them.” — Jamie Sullivan
  8. “You can learn a lot about patience from kids.” — Frank Adams
  9. “Always be kind to your children; they’ll be the ones choosing your retirement home.” — Maxine Simmons
  10. “We all plan for our children, only for them to grow up and do it their own way. What was the point of all that?” — Kelly Anderson

Inspirational Parenting Quotes:

  1. “Children may not listen to their parents, but they will always imitate them.” — James Baldwin
  2. “Parents can only guide their children; the development of character lies in their own hands.” — Anne Frank
  3. “What we become is shaped by what our parents teach us in fleeting moments.” — Sam Turner
  4. “Parenting is among the hardest tasks you’ll tackle, but it teaches you the essence of unconditional love.” — Nicholas Sparks
  5. “Your children need you to love them for who they are, not just to correct them.” — Bill Ayers
  6. “Kids become readers on their parents’ laps.” — Emilie Buchwald
  7. “If you do your job well, your kids won’t need you as much in the long run.” — Barbara Kingsolver
  8. “Motherhood is a mindset, not just a biological relationship.” — Robert A. Heinlein
  9. “To be remembered by your children tomorrow, be present in their lives today.” — Barbara Johnson
  10. “It’s not about toughening up your kids for a harsh world; it’s about raising them to create a kinder world.” — L.R. Knost
